Senior Service Desk Engineer

Posted 1 week ago by Context Recruitment Limited

Core Responsibilities

  • Provide 2nd line technical support across a broad Microsoft-based IT environment, taking ownership of incidents and service requests through to resolution
  • Troubleshoot and resolve more complex hardware, software, endpoint, Microsoft 365 and infrastructure-related issues
  • Manage escalated incidents within agreed SLAs, ensuring high standards of service and accurate documentation throughout
  • Log, manage and maintain incidents, requests and changes within ServiceNow
  • Administer Microsoft 365 and Active Directory, including user accounts, permissions, access and group management
  • Support the configuration, deployment and ongoing management of laptops, desktops, mobile devices and other endpoints
  • Troubleshoot Windows desktop and Windows Server-related issues
  • Diagnose basic networking and connectivity issues across DHCP, DNS and TCP/IP
  • Perform security administration and access-management activities
  • Support IT projects including laptop builds, deployments, upgrades and technology rollouts
  • Work closely with internal technical teams and third-party suppliers to resolve complex incidents
  • Identify recurring issues and contribute to problem management, documentation and continual service improvement
  • Maintain technical documentation and knowledge articles to support the wider IT function

Skills & Experience

  • Strong experience within a Service Desk, IT Support or 2nd Line Support environment
  • Good technical knowledge of Windows 10/11, Microsoft 365 and Active Directory
  • Experience supporting Microsoft Windows Server-based infrastructure
  • Previous experience using ServiceNow or a similar enterprise ITSM platform
  • Experience troubleshooting complex end-user hardware, software and connectivity issues
  • Experience configuring and administering laptops, desktops, mobile phones and tablets
  • Good understanding of networking fundamentals including DHCP, DNS and TCP/IP
  • Experience working within an ITIL-aligned environment, with knowledge of Incident, Problem and Change Management
  • Experience contributing to IT projects, deployments or technology rollouts
  • Strong troubleshooting skills with the ability to take ownership of technical issues through to resolution
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to support users and stakeholders at all levels
  • A proactive, positive approach with the ability to work effectively within a busy and varied technical environment
